Carbacid Half-Year Profit Up by 70%

Listed food-grade carbon dioxide producer carbacid Investments has reported a 70 percent increase in the half year net profit to reach Kes 178.7 million from Kes 105.3 million posted in a similar period last year.

In results released this morning, the company posted a revenue increase of 16 percent to Kes 352.9 million. Similarly, interest income went up by 16 percent to reach Kes 92.7 million.

Total assets grew by 11 percent to Kes 3.66 Billion compared to Kes 3.31 Billion in the first half of 2019.
